Mliswa Chides Govt For Wasting Money On American PR Firms
Outspoken Member Of Parliament for Norton Constituency, Temba Mliswa (Independent), says the government of Zimbabwe should not continue wasting millions of dollars on useless lobbying firms in the United States of America.
Mliswa made the remarks in Parliament last week where he argued that the money being given to the Public Relations firms should be channelled towards the provision of health to citizens. He said:
They have embassies here but the government has spent US$2 million hiring a PR person in America to network with embassies instead of us putting that money into very important sectors and so forth.
FeedbackWe have hospitals which do not have medicines, no proper bedding and where nurses are not well remunerated but we are paying a PR person to go and convince the Americans that the sanctions must go.
President Emmerson Mnangagwa has so far hired two top American reputation management firms for over US$2 million to lobby President Donald J Trump’s administration to scrap economic measures imposed against Zimbabwe’s ruling elites.
